Разработчик Greenplum
Требования
Местоположение и тип занятости
Компания
Описание вакансии
О компании и команде
Bell Integrator – один из ведущих системных интеграторов страны.
Мы аккредитованная ИТ-компания и являемся частью большой семьи ГК Softline. Bell Integrator активно реализует проекты по всей России, среди наших заказчиков – крупнейшие системообразующие финансовые, телеком и ритейл компании страны.
Проект: В команду корпоративно-инвестиционного бизнеса крупного банка страны мы ищем коллегу для разработки автоматизированной системы управления мотивацией сотрудников и расчета премии. В рамках проекта нам потребуется создать высоконагруженную (~30000 пользователей) систему с трехзвенной (front-middle-back) архитектурой, обладающую гибкой системой управления и расчета витрин данных, различных пользовательских и аналитических сервисов, а также внутренним аналитическим хранилищем.
В рамках реализации проекта мы будем использовать следующие технологические решения: HTML5, CSS3, JavaScript, ReactJS, SPA, REST, Oracle WebLogic, Java, Hibernate, JMS, Apache Kafka, Oracle Database, PL/SQL, Informatica PC, Greenplum, PostgreSQL.
Наша команда работает c применением методологии Agile, используя инструменты Jira и Confluence.
Обязанности:
- Участие в проекте по миграции хранилища данных на основе СУБД Oracle
- Разработка витрин данных с использованием инструментов Hadoop и Greenplum и вывод их в пром в соответствии с банковским релизным процессом
- Оптимизация существующих разработок
- Разработка и поддержка сопроводительной документации и спецификаций данных, базы знаний по вопросам работы с данными.
- Проводить ревью
Ожидания от кандидата
Требования:
- Опыт работы с Greenplum/PostgreSQL от 1 года
- Высшее образование
- Понимание основ программной инженерии
- Понимание жизненного цикла разработки программного обеспечения
- Управление требованиями
- Навык проектирования структуры БД и написание SQL запросов
Желательно:
- Опыт работы по гибким методологиям разработки (Agile/SCRUM/Kanban/Waterfall)
- Понимание процессов разработки ПО
- Опыт работы в больших проектах рассчитанных на количество пользователей от 10000
Условия работы
Условия:
- Возможность профессионального и карьерного роста в компании, возможность поучаствовать в разных проектах;
- Опыт работы в распределенной команде профессионалов;
- Уровень заработной платы обсуждается индивидуально;
- Возможность работать совместно с командой по гибридному формату работы из офиса Екатеринбурга.
- Предлагаем помощь при переезде из других городов в Екатеринбург.